A Curated Resource

One of THE BEST podcasts on college admissions is by Georgia Tech. Regardless of whether you are interested in their school, it's a wealth of information on all things related to admissions.

Last week's episode was on Savvy Questions to ask in college exploration. Get ready to take notes as you listen to it here.

It resonates with my Launch community considering college majors and careers. This week's guest offered the advice that "the best university is the one that makes you the best you that you can be."

THREE items related to college majors:

  • 2:24 Ask what role does the major play in the admissions process
  • 5:45 Questions to ask of yourself start with "what do I want to study" before wasting time on deep dives into schools that won't have your major
  • 13:40 Suggested reading "The 7 Habits of Highly Effective People" include #1 Be Proactive and #2 Begin with the end in mind. In this case, career then back to college major - his advice which also has been mine for more than a decade

Take a listen and subscribe to this podcast!

Conversation Cue to Use With Your Child

This week's cue connects the curated resource into conversation. Start with #2...."what do you believe to be the end goal in college for you?" then move on to habit #1 "how can you be proactive in the next month with that vision for your future?".
